clone is started when I use attrd_updater
|
|
Hi, When I tried the following cases, clone restarted. 1)I start IPaddr resource and clone in two nodes Node: rh44-2 (776470c8-5a68-4bf2-8cdd-3252c2ce311e): online Node: rh44-1 (44417067-eef9-43e6-ae1f-28606bb434b7): online Resource Group: test resource_3 (heartbeat::ocf:IPaddr): Started rh44-1 Clone Set: clone1 resource_dummy:0 (heartbeat::ocf:Dummy): Started rh44-1 resource_dummy:1 (heartbeat::ocf:Dummy): Started rh44-2 2)It causes a monitor error in an IPaddr resource 3)IPaddr starts in a standby node Node: rh44-2 (776470c8-5a68-4bf2-8cdd-3252c2ce311e): online Node: rh44-1 (44417067-eef9-43e6-ae1f-28606bb434b7): online Resource Group: test resource_3 (heartbeat::ocf:IPaddr): Started rh44-2 Clone Set: clone1 resource_dummy:0 (heartbeat::ocf:Dummy): Stopped resource_dummy:1 (heartbeat::ocf:Dummy): Started rh44-2 4)I carry out an attrd_updater command attrd_updater -n test_val -v "ERROR" 5)clone reboots in an active node Node: rh44-2 (776470c8-5a68-4bf2-8cdd-3252c2ce311e): online Node: rh44-1 (44417067-eef9-43e6-ae1f-28606bb434b7): online Resource Group: test resource_3 (heartbeat::ocf:IPaddr): Started rh44-2 Clone Set: clone1 resource_dummy:0 (heartbeat::ocf:Dummy): Started rh44-1 resource_dummy:1 (heartbeat::ocf:Dummy): Started rh44-2 I do not use stonith. I think that it is to be generated because I do not use stonith. But, I think that it is strange that clone reboots by the practice of the attrd_updater command. Is this behavior normal?
